Willow's Story

Meet Willow, aka “Pillow Willow” due to her love of bed snuggles. She is a perfect little 9 lb, 2-year-old chi mix!<br/><br/>Background: Willow came to the Arizona Humane Society with her two 1-week-old puppies in heartbreaking condition. She was covered in ticks, severely anemic, and suffering from sarcoptic mange. Despite everything she had endured, Willow never stopped caring for her babies. We welcomed this tiny family into our rescue so they could receive the love, medical care, and safety they desperately needed. Considering the harsh desert summer conditions they were surviving in, it feels like a miracle that all three made it. Her puppies have since found their forever homes, and now it's Willow's turn.<br/><br/>Personality: Willow is a perfect little companion. She adores people and would happily spend her entire day by your side, whether you're relaxing at home, working, or running errands. She gets along beautifully with dogs of all sizes in her foster home, but she would likely be just as happy soaking up all the attention as an only pet.<br/><br/>Health: Despite her difficult start in life, Willow has made a full recovery and does not have any known long-term health concerns. She is spayed, microchipped, and up to date on all vaccines.<br/><br/>Training: Willow is a well-mannered little lady with excellent house habits. She is fully house-trained, crate-trained, and walks nicely on a leash.<br/><br/>Ideal Home: Willow is a sweet, easygoing girl whose favorite place is right next to her person. While she can adapt to different living situations, she would thrive in a calm, low-key home where she can spend her days cuddling, relaxing, and being close to her family. She would especially love a home where her people are around more often than not, as companionship is what makes her happiest. Because of her tiny size, a securely fenced yard is ideal so she can safely explore and enjoy the outdoors. Families in the Phoenix area should be mindful of local wildlife and always supervise her outside to keep her safe from coyotes and other desert predators.<br/><br/>Adoption Requirements: Willow’s adoption fee is $350.
